Study On Effects Of Quality Of Water System On Function Of Air Conditioning System

With the improvement of the living standards of the people, the central air conditioning system has already found extensive application. While offering comfortable job and living environments to people, air conditioning energy consumption becomes the big part of energy consumption of building. While the pressure of current worldwide "energy crisis" becomes more and more outstanding day by day, the building energy-conservation of air conditioning especially systematic energy-conservation of air conditioning in the building has already become a keystone and focus in the energy-conserving field. Based on the above-mentioned backgrounds and choose a real air conditioning system as a study object, this paper proceeds with water system of air conditioning, analyzes its question produced, studied water system quality of the air conditioning and its changing impact on system function, reduces the air conditioning system operation energy consumption by studying water system quality of the air conditioning and its changing impact on system function, while energy saving is achieved. Firstly, after water system is running for some time, some problems, such as scale, corrosion, the microorganism and slime, may occur. This paper analyzes its procreant reasons and the mechanism theoretically and the influences on every part of air conditioning system. Result shows that all these cause heat exchanger's over-all heat transfer coefficient, system performance to be lowered, compressor energy consumption and water pump axis power to be increased. Secondly, according to heat transfer law of heat exchanger, experiment to survey transfer coefficient parameter is the established using canular counter-flow condenser, cooling water system's water quality influence to over-all heat transfer coefficient of running time is determined, result indicates that as running time accumulates, over-all heat transfer coefficient k is gradually decreased. After the air conditioning system runs for 2 months, because of the rising of external temperature, which accelerates the quality change of the cooling water, the rate of descent of coefficient becomes great. After running for 5 months, coefficient dropped by 14 than originally 34%, the rate of descent is 2.848% every month on average. Finally, based on the theory analysis and the experimental results, water processor should be installed in cooling water system, cooled water system and hot water system, and supplementing water should be pretreated, too. According to local condition, water quality should be checked periodically(about 3~5 months). According to survey result and water criterion of air conditioning water system, some disposal should be carried out, such as sewerage and supplying fresh water, etc. The above methods can help to guarantee the water quality of air conditioning water according with the national water standard and the heat exchanger running high efficiently.
